## Terminal Operations: A Vital Link in the Supply Chain
Terminal operations play a vital role in the overall efficiency and smooth functioning of a port. Terminals serve as points of interchange between land and sea transportation modes, where cargo is transferred, stored, and processed. In Copenhagen, terminal operators work tirelessly to ensure the seamless movement of goods in and out of the port.
## Key Processes in Terminal Operations
Terminal operations in Copenhagen involve a range of key processes, including:
### 1. Cargo Handling
Cargo handling is at the core of terminal operations. This process involves loading and unloading cargo from vessels, as well as transferring it to and from storage facilities within the terminal.
### 2. Storage and Warehousing
Terminals in Copenhagen provide storage and warehousing facilities for various types of cargo, including containerized goods, bulk commodities, and perishable items. Efficient storage management is crucial to optimizing terminal operations.
### 3. Logistics and Transportation
Terminal operators coordinate logistics and transportation activities to ensure the timely delivery of goods to their final destinations. This involves working closely with freight forwarders, shipping lines, trucking companies, and other stakeholders.
### 4. Customs Clearance and Documentation
Compliance with customs regulations is a key requirement in terminal operations. Terminal operators in Copenhagen handle customs clearance processes and ensure that all documentation is in order to facilitate the smooth flow of goods.
## Technologies Shaping Terminal Operations
Advancements in technology have revolutionized terminal operations in Copenhagen. Here are some of the technologies that are reshaping the industry:
### 1. Automated Container Handling Systems
Automated container handling systems, including automated stacking cranes and automated guided vehicles, enhance efficiency, reduce labor costs, and improve safety in terminal operations.
### 2. Terminal Operating Systems (TOS)
Terminal Operating Systems are software solutions that optimize terminal operations by providing real-time visibility, tracking, and management of cargo movements.
### 3. Internet of Things (IoT) in Terminal Operations
IoT technologies, such as sensors and RFID tags, are being used to track and monitor cargo, equipment, and personnel in real time, enabling better decision-making and process optimization.
